Crotalaria pycnostachya subsp. donaldsonii (Baker f.) Polhill

First published in Crotalaria Africa & Madagascar: 179 (1982)
This subspecies is accepted
The native range of this subspecies is Ethiopia to NE. Kenya. It is an annual and grows primarily in the desert or dry shrubland biome.
